## Artifact Signing — SDK Parity Notes (Weekly Sync)

Kestrel SDK for Android reached parity with the Swift client this sprint: offline queueing, batched telemetry, and retry semantics now match. Both SDKs ship as signed artifacts from the same pipeline. Remaining gap: background sync throttling, targeted next sprint. Verify both release bundles before tagging. Both artifacts validate against the shared signing key below.

signing key of kawig-fafog = bky19_6Fypv1qws7J8qJtaYjX

Welcome, plugin folks! Digest scheduling in Mailloom is batch-based: your plugin registers a window (say, 07:00 local) and we fan out sends in shards over the following hour. Don't assume exact delivery times, and never schedule per-recipient jobs yourself — the batcher handles dedupe and quiet hours. Rate limits are per-plugin and reset daily. The scheduling API reference, shard behavior notes, and sandbox setup are all on the page below.

wiki page, bawig-yawep: https://jenkins.nelvrotech.local/ticket/build/projects/view/view/pages/view/a285c2b5588ad4f337d9b5f2

This page is limited to branch managers. Ardwick Fabrication alleges that our Pellarin scheduling module exceeds the seat count permitted under the 2021 master licence. Internal audit, led by Soraya Lindqvist, found discrepancies at the Dunmarsh and Veyle branches only; all other sites are compliant. Branches must freeze new Pellarin installations until further notice and route any vendor correspondence through legal. Escalation paths are unchanged. Branch-level guidance depends on the confidential business note appended below.

management briefing: Only 33 of the 205 pilot accounts renewed Kasath, so a churn review is set for October 17. Weniusek Logistics is in early talks to buy Holethax Freight for about $345.6 million.

## Changelog — v4.2.0 (Ledgerline user module split)

Hey, welcome aboard! Big one this release: we finally carved the user module out of the Ledgerline monolith into its own service, `userhive`. Heads up that the old setting `MONOLITH_USER_DB` is gone — it's now split into a host setting and a separate credential, so grep your local env files before you deploy anything. The host bit is documented in the service README. The credential that replaced the old combined setting sits on the next line.

secret setting of bawif-bagap: VAULT_KEY5=10c5f